WebMar 13, 2024 · Income Taxes refer to the relevant taxes charged on pre-tax income. The total tax expense can consist of both current taxes and future taxes. Net Income. Net Income is calculated by deducting income taxes from pre-tax income. This is the amount that flows into retained earnings on the balance sheet, after deductions for any dividends. WebNov 30, 2024 · The Internal Revenue Code (IRC) and IRS define a passive activity as one in which you’re not involved in the operation of a trade or business on a “regular, continuous, and substantial basis.” You can’t claim a tax deduction for passive activity losses to offset other non-passive income.
